Lesson details

Vocabulary and transcripts for this lessons

Key learning points

  1. Cognates are words that have the same meaning and look the same or very similar to English words.
  2. Break compound words down into two or more individual words to work out their meaning.
  3. Use previous knowledge and contextual clues from a text to help you work out the meanings of unfamiliar words.
  4. In a role-play, you respond to each prompt with a short phrase. You will be addressed using the 'Sie' form of the verb.
  5. In a role-play, you will need to ask at least one question.

Keywords

  • Cognate - word with the same meaning and same or very similar spelling in English and German

Common misconception

If I don't have a dictionary in an exam, I won't be able to work out the meaning of unfamiliar words.

If you cannot use a dictionary, look at the surrounding words. Is the word part of a compound noun? Is it a cognate? Using the words and grammar you know, generate a working translation and try to fill the gap. Consider the topic of the text, too.
